Output 95b71ac1fabaa5292f49c1019e6ac31dec48d054e69adfb7980d5fd6dc8aeb65:60

value
31787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fea03e6a1fe8d37f5df269412c784ed39204df2 OP_EQUAL
address
3DMN5a1jNFmWkqtCLDnkWjYiLZbwNmFri6
transaction
95b71ac1fabaa5292f49c1019e6ac31dec48d054e69adfb7980d5fd6dc8aeb65